APC spokesman Igbokwe embraces thugs who caused violence at campaign ground

Lagos State Publicity Secretary of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Joe Igbokwe, has acknowledged that those who fought with guns, daggers and other dangerous weapons at the party’s campaign ground in Lagos were members of APC.

He however regretted that they took their gang war to the venue of the ruling party’s campaign ground.

Suspected thugs believed to be opposing members of National Union of Road Transport Workers (NURTW) had at the flag-off of the APC’s campaign at Ikeja engaged in a free for all fight.

No less than eight people were injured during the fight, including some journalists who sustained gunshot injuries.

Also, a leader of the NURTW, MC Oluomo, was stabbed and rushed to the EKO Hospital, Ikeja, for treatment.

A factional leader of NURTW, Mustapha Adekunle, aka Seigo , had since been declared wanted by the police over the clash.

Responding to a post on Twitter on the incident Igbokwe said, “NURTW took their gang war to our venue, but thank God it was not worse. We are over-comers.”

When a Twitter follower taunted him that hoodlums in the NURTW were members of the party in the South – West, the APC spokesman replied:

“We are not denying they are our members, but must they take their struggle for power and supremacy to our campaign ground to endanger other people?”

Meanwhile, the Coalition of United Political Parties (CUPP) on Wednesday said it has made a donation of N500,000 to assist in the medical treatment of two journalists injured during the rally.

The group’s first national spokesperson, Imo Ugochinyere, disclosed this in a statement issued in Abuja.

He said, “The Lagos APC rally fallout is evidence that APC has recruited killers for the 2019 election.

“Buhari and APC administration place no value on human life. Their ambition for re-election is worth the life of Nigerians, going by their actions.

“APC is promoting violence , killing people without any care for human lives and allowing thousands to die as a result of their leadership incompetence”.

“With the lingering Boko Haram insurgencies in the North Eastern states, to the herdsmen’s destruction of lives and properties in the Middle -Belt region of Taraba, Plateau, Benue and Kogi States, the rising killings by bandits in Zamfara, Katsina etc. These depict a frail security system promoted by the incompetence of those the citizens entrust to safeguard them.

“All we have seen over the years since 2015 is a President who consoles and begs victims of massacre to tolerate and leave in peace with others while pampering the real killers”, he said.
